Tysel Kejaun Safford, 28, of Anniston was charged with first-degree robbery, a felony, on Thursday, according to Sgt. Chris Sparks.
Sparks said a 56-year-old man told police a man he knew only as an acquaintance was in his home on the 2000 block of Leighton Avenue on Jan. 25 when he pointed a gun at him and stole $65.
The victim identified Stafford as the suspect through a photo-lineup, Sparks said.
Safford was in the Anniston City Jail Friday morning, the sergeant said. Bond is set at $25,000 and a court date for Safford is scheduled for April 18.
